MoneyLion, a digital finance platform, has joined forces with Nova Credit, a credit infrastructure and analytics firm. This collaboration integrates Nova Credit's Cash Atlas™ platform into MoneyLion's decision engine, significantly enhancing cash flow underwriting capabilities.
Key Advancements:
- Comprehensive analysis of consumers' financial situations
- Data-driven credit decisions utilizing bank transaction information
- Potential expansion of serviceable consumer base
Implications for Alternative Business Lenders
- Enhanced Credit Assessment: The integration offers more sophisticated tools for evaluating borrowers, potentially expanding our addressable market.
- Competitive Landscape Shift: This technological advancement may create a divide between larger, well-resourced lenders and smaller operations.
- Market Expansion Opportunities: New market segments, particularly in economically challenged areas, may become more accessible.
- Risk Management Improvements: Advanced analytics could lead to more accurate loan performance predictions and potentially lower default rates.
- Industry-wide Innovation: This partnership is likely to catalyze further technological advancements and strategic alliances across the sector.
Critical Considerations
While the partnership offers significant benefits, it's crucial to consider potential challenges:
- The primary beneficiaries may be larger, more established lenders.
- Increased regulatory scrutiny is a likely consequence of these advancements.
- Expansion into new market segments necessitates careful risk assessment.

FlagRight Partners with First Digital to Enhance AML Compliance and Efficiency
FlagRight has partnered with First Digital to improve their Anti-Money Laundering (AML) compliance through enhanced customer due diligence and continuous monitoring capabilities. This collaboration will enable more efficient operations and a competitive edge over others who rely on periodic reviews.
New Policy Boosts Small Business Borrowing and Lender Benefits
BTIG analysts Mark Palmer and Giuliano Bologna predict that the new $15,000 maximum annual tax credit for small businesses will increase borrowing, benefiting lenders like OnDeck and World Acceptance. This boost in financial capabilities, coupled with loan forgiveness from the PPP, is expected to enhance small businesses' ability to repay loans.
Brico Raises $3.2 Million to Enhance Fintech Licensing Platform
Brico, a platform that streamlines licensing and compliance for fintech startups, has secured $3.2 million in seed funding led by Rally Ventures. The investment will fuel team expansion and platform enhancements, and Brico plans to extend its services beyond money transmitter licenses to support a broader array of fintech operations.
